3. Blueberry Cove Beaded Wrap Bracelet Pattern

Photo Credit: craftmehappy.com

Inspired by coastal hues, the Blueberry Cove pattern combines navy and teal seed beads with silver accent beads on navy waxed cord. This pattern uses a simple overhand knot between each bead cluster, creating a “rippling wave” effect. Finish with a silver‐tone toggle clasp for an ocean‐inspired, elegant wrap bracelet.

5. Beaded Pearl Wrap Bracelet Pattern

Photo Credit: trinketsinbloom.com

Elevate your wrap bracelet game with lustrous freshwater or faux pearls strung onto silk‐coated wire or fine cord. This pattern spaces small spacer beads—such as metal rondelles—between each pearl to prevent friction and add extra shine. A magnetic clasp or filigree button closure provides ultra‐elegant finishing touches.

7. Beaded Hemp Wrap Bracelet Pattern

Photo Credit: happyhourprojects.com

This eco‐friendly pattern combines rough‐textured hemp cord with natural gemstone beads—think jasper, lava stone, and matte agate. The tutorial shows you how to tie half‐hitch knots around each bead to lock them in place. Finish with a simple button‐and‐loop closure made from a carved wooden or bone button for a rustic, nature‐inspired wrap bracelet.

8. Basic Wrap Beaded Bracelet Tutorial

Photo Credit: youtube.com/@offthebeadedpath

Ideal for absolute beginners, this basic tutorial uses elastic cord and uniform seed beads. String enough beads to comfortably wrap the bracelet twice, then tie a secure surgeon’s knot and tuck the ends inside the beads. This “no‐closure” design is quick to make and versatile enough for various color combinations.

10. Mosaic Double Wrapped Loom Bracelet Tutorial

Photo Credit: youtube.com/@beadaholique

Combine loom weaving with wrap-style wear in this mosaic-inspired design. Using a small beading loom, weave a narrow panel featuring contrasting bead colors in a geometric pattern. After removing the woven piece, secure each end to cord ends and wrap the combined piece twice around your wrist. Finish with a sleek magnetic clasp or leather ties. The Mosaic Double Wrapped Loom Bracelet achieves a polished, tapestry-like effect that’s perfect for showcasing intricate colorwork.
